|
Indice | Temas Recientes | Quién Está en LÃnea | Lista de Usuarios | Mi Perfil | Búsqueda | Ayuda |
![]() |
mvnForum » Listar todos los foros » Foro: Curso PLJ » Tema: sesion 7: eclipse no me encuentra los ficheros |
Total de mensajes en este tema: 5 |
[Eliminar este Tema]
[Mover este Tema] [AÅadir a Mis Favoritos] [AÅadir un aviso a este tema] [Publicar nuevo tema] |
Autor |
|
![]() Extranjero
|
Hola: Con los ejercicios de ficheros eclipse no me los encuentra supongo que sera porque uso una estructura de ficheros parecida a la q usabamos en la sesion 1. tengo plj.sesion2.modulo7 Y Eclipse no me encuentra los ficheros que hay que leer ya que los tengo en el directorio modulo7 y me toca copiarlos en la carpeta plj Funcionar funciona, pero si alguien me puede decir donde se cambia eso es eclipse se lo agradeceria. Gracias ![]() |
||
|
![]() Novato
|
Hola, a mi me pasaba lo mismo. En vez de poner el nombre del fichero entre comillas dobles al abrirlo FileInputStream("entrada.dat") tienes que poner la ruta entera FileInputStream("modulo2/sesion8/entrada.dat") en mi caso seria asÃ. Si quieres que el fichero de salida te lo guarde en el mismo directorio que donde está el de entrada también tendrás que ponerle delante modulo2/sesion8/ o como lo tengas tu, sino te lo pondrá en el directorio plj/. Espero que te sirva de ayuda. Por cierto, creo que eso es de la sesion 8 y no de la 7. |
||
|
![]() Miembro
|
Hola. Como comenta odomalo, si te refieres a que no te encuentra los ficheros de donde leer, es posible que se deba a tu estructura de directorios. Yo el ejercicio lo probé colocándolo todo desde el directorio raÃz del proyecto, si tienes una estructura diferente tendrás que poner las rutas hasta la carpeta que toque, como te cuenta odomalo. Si sigue sin funcionar, cuéntanos con algo más de detalle cómo tienes repartidos los ficheros .java y los ficheros de entrada. Nacho. |
||
|
![]() Novato
|
Bueno mi estructura de carpetas es la siguiente : D:\eclipse\workspace\plj\modulo2\sesion8\entrada.dat con lo que segun lo que decis si tengo ahi metidos los archivos , la forma de indicarlo en el metodo es la siguiente : FileInputStream in = new FileInputStream("modulo2/sesion8/entrada.dat"); Esto a mi no me funciona, he probado metiendo los archivos en el directorio raiz del proyecto , seria en D:\eclipse\workspace\plj\ no? y dejando la llamada al metodo asi : FileInputStream in = new FileInputStream("entrada.dat"); Esto tampoco funciona ![]() ![]() Que alguien me lo aclare por favor!!! |
||
|
![]() Novato
|
Vaya despiste, si que me va , el caso es que no metia todo en una sentencia try catch para cojer el posible error , lo que es crearme el fichero de salida lo crea ,pero me sale vacio . Voy a ver pq puede ser . Un saludo. |
||
|
[Versión imprimible] [Publicar nuevo tema] |